Rooms
Antony Palace Hotel houses 140 large rooms, all equipped with: air conditioning, heating, free Wi-Fi internet connection, Lcd TV with Premium channels, minibar, safe, workdesk, ergonomic chair, kettle with tea anc coffee, direct dial phone, private bathroom with shower/bathtub combination, hairdryer, and toiletries and towels.
The Executive rooms are larger and feature a private balcony, executive toiletries, bathrobe, slippers. This rooms are located on the top floor of the hotel.
The Executive Suite is a 40 squared meters room (430 squared feet) that adds the comfort of a bathtub with hydro massage, a little living room with sofa and TV, private balcony and deluxe toiletries.
The Triple rooms have 3 separate beds and the Quad rooms have 2 king-size beds.
The “Residence” type rooms are located in a separate building right behind the hotel. The “Residence Family Room” is composed of one bedroom and a large living room with 2 sofas and a small kitchen. Guests booking this type of rooms will still have access to all services of the main building.
Housekeeping is provided daily. All rooms are non-smoking.

Dining
The “Bacaro Rosso” and the “Fortuny” restaurants offer a seasonal menu where you will be able to taste the typical Venetian recipes but also dishes from the italian and international cuisine. Special menus and decorations during holidays such as Christmas, New Year’s Eve and Halloween.
The buffet breakfast is served from 7 am until 10 am and offers a very wide selection of both hot and cold food and drinks. Breakfast is included in the room rate.
Guests leaving before breakfast buffet opening will be provided with a free box breakfast with everything they need.
Kids menu and gluten-free products available.
Room Service is available during restaurant opening times.

“Great 1 night stopover”
I booked this hotel based on past guests reviews and it did live up to my expectations. I stayed there 1 night each before & after my cruises from Venice. Hotel is fairly close to airport (Euros $30 by taxi or E$5 if book hotel shuttle). Hotel also offers same shuttle to Venice main island. But since my flight was delayed, airport shuttle service ends at 10 pm so I had to pay for the expensive taxi fare. To/ from hotel - Venice cruise ship terminal, I took the train from Gaggio stop (about 10 min walk from hotel) and 4/5 stops to Venice Santa Lucia train station. Hauled my luggage over the stairs on the Constitution Bridge then took People Mover (E$1) to Marittima Cruise Ship Terminal. Because I travel with a small carry-on size luggage and a backpack, I walked back from cruise ship terminal to train station (about 15 min walk). Hotel rooms are 5* - large, clean, modern decor, comfy beddings, huge bathroom, fast but sometimes unreliable wifi. Great breakfast selection of warm & cold foods! There's a shopping mall down the street which has a food court and opens until 9 pm. The mall is a red/brown brick building with poor signage - hard to see with no shops logos in neon signs - almost looks like a government office or warehouse.

“Sleek Modern Euro Inn”
A bit out in the 'burbs but a very nice modern hotel, great continental breakfast and a 5€/head (cash) shuttle ride to airport. Rooms are clean, stylish, nice thick towels, robes, comfy big beds. Worth stressing that this is a few minutes level walk (~300m) from the Gaggio Porto Est. train station so if you're in Venice don't look for "Marcon" on the ticket machines. Oh and there is no ticket purchase at Gaggio, you have to buy your 1.85€ ticket back to Venizia Ferrovia from the Conductor onboard. Also a nice North American style modern shopping mall (Vale ??) a few minutes walk up the street - H&M, Benetton, McDonalds etc.

Area:
Mestre - Marghera, Italy: Northwest of Venice on the mainland, Mestre is often used by travelers as a base for exploring Venice and the Veneto. Piazza Ferretto, Mestre's pedestrian-friendly main square, includes cafes, shops, and the town's 12th-century watchtower. The Brenta Canal, famous for its elegant Palladian villas, empties into the lagoon next to Mestre and stretches to the historic university city of Padua.
